Application procedure
Application requirements
The binational Bachelor’s degree programme is completed with a double degree from the Bauhaus-Universität Weimar and the Université Lumière Lyon 2.
Please note that you will have to go through only one selection procedure in order to join the programme.
You can enrol in the 1st semester of each winter semester. It is not possible to start studying in the summer semester.
Application deadline for the winter semester 2024/25: July 15, 2024.
The selection interviews will take place on 23 and 24 July, 2024.
Deadline for enrolment: 30 September

Application
Please submit the following documents to participate in the selection procedure:
- a printed copy of the online application form for the study programme European Media Culture (Europäische Medienkultur EMK)
- a CV in tabular form (please upload it as PDF file to the online portal)
- a verified copy of your high-school diploma or a qualification recognized as equivalent by competent authorities
- a letter of motivation of about 2 pages (DIN A4 format) in French (please upload it as PDF file to the online portal)

Letter of motivation
Please let us know about the following criteria (amongst others) in your letter of motivation:
- the specific reason for your wish and aspiration to study this programme at the Bauhaus-Universität Weimar and the Université Lumière Lyon 2
- your relation to media / Media Studies (What do you find interesting about the subject of media? What do you may already know about it and what do you expect from the programme?)
- a description of adequate professional goals related to the programme
